Bush fire aftermaths – How have Victoria’s threatened species coped since the fires?

Tim and Cat interview mammal ecologist Jemma Cripps​  from the Arthur Rylah Institute in Melbourne and chat about some of the rarer critters that roam the Victorian forests and how they have been doing since the devastating fires in the summer of 2019/2020.
